- Update rbenv and rbenv-install via git to recognize 2.2.3
- First attempt failed because Ruby 2.2 requires clang
- Installed clang via MacPorts. Successfully built Ruby 2.2.3 by specifying compiler via
CC
variable$ sudo port select clang clang-3.8 $ CC=/opt/local/bin/clang rbenv install 2.2.3
- Set rbenv shell Ruby to 2.2.3 and ran
bundle install
.
Failed due to lack oflgomp
(OpenMP library) for clang - Discovered gcc > v4.4 can be used to install Ruby 2.2
- Uninstalled MacPorts clang and installed gcc v.49 instead (port name ‘
mp-gcc49
‘) - Ruby 2.2.3 build next failed trying to compile bundled
readline
- Because readline already provided via MacPorts, used
RUBY_CONFIGURE_OPTS
variable to force use of it - After Ruby installed ran bundle install again.
Build ofnokogiri
gem now fails withchecking for gzdopen() in -lz... yes checking for iconv... no ----- libiconv is missing. Please locate mkmf.log to investigate how it is failing. ----- *** extconf.rb failed ***
- Used
--use-system-libraries
flag to circumvent and remaining gems installed successfully withbundle install
$ gem install nokogiri -v1.6.6.2 -- --use-system-libraries
